Musharraf spared and honoured despite crimes: Justice Sharif



Thursday, November 06, 2008
By Our Correspondent

LAHORE

JUSTICE Khawaja Muhammad Sharif, the most senior deposed judge of the Lahore High Court, has said that General Pervez Musharraf (retd) committed was protected and honoured despite his crimes.

He was addressing the general house of the Lahore High Court Bar Association.

Lawyers observed November 5 as ‘Black Day’ to condemn maltreatment of lawyers on November 5, 2007 when police raided the LHCBA and arrested more than 400 lawyers. Police fired tear gas at lawyers and tortured them when they tried to hold a rally on The Mall to protest the imposition of emergency.

Justice Sharif said no foreign investor was ready to invest in Pakistan because no one felt secure in the absence of an independent judiciary.

He appealed to Punjab Chief Minister Shahbaz Sharif to suspend police officials responsible for torturing lawyers on November 5 and initiate inquiry against them.

He said the PML-N got a mandate for the restoration of the deposed judges but absence of its workers in lawyers’ weekly rallies was deplorable. He requested the PML-N leadership to ensure that its workers attend lawyers’ rallies.

Justice Sharif praised lawyer Tehseen Irfan for confronting Malik Muhammad Qayyum. He said some deposed judges took fresh oaths at the insistence of their families but he would not betray lawyers by doing anything that could hurt their movement.

LHCBA President Anwar Kamal said locking of courts should be done on the call of the National Coordination Council (NCC), a committee to steer lawyers’ movement.

He said he honoured lawyers’ wish to expedite their movement but bars should not act independently. He said lawyers should lock courts on the call of the NCC.

Anwar congratulated the newly-elected US President, Barak Obama, on his victory and hoped that he would review US policies on Pakistan.

Rana Asadullah Khan strongly condemned torture of lawyers on November 5, 2007, and hoped that the government would withdraw all cases registered against lawyers. He said it was shameful that the government arrested those fighting for the rule of law under anti-terrorism charges.

Pakistan Bar Council member Hafiz Abdul Rehman Ansari defended lawyers who locked courtrooms. He said if the Lahore High Court chief justice took action against lawyers then courts across the country would be locked.

Former LHCBA president Firdous Butt, Allah Bakhsh Gondal, Abdul Rasheed Qureshi, Malik Hamid Sarfraz, Azhar Hameed and Manzoor Gillani also spoke on the occasion.
